Product Overview: AD5622BKSZ-2500RL7
The AD5622BKSZ-2500RL7 is a high-performance, precision digital-to-analog converter (DAC) from the renowned manufacturer, Analog Devices Inc. Designed to meet the rigorous demands of modern electronic applications, this DAC is an ideal choice for designers looking for a combination of performance, compact size, and ease of use.
Key Features
- Resolution: The AD5622BKSZ-2500RL7 boasts a 12-bit resolution, providing fine-grain control over analog output and ensuring high fidelity in signal conversion.
- Output Range: It offers a versatile 2.5V fixed output, catering to a range of applications that require a stable reference voltage.
- Package: Encased in a compact SC70 package, this DAC is designed for space-constrained applications without compromising on functionality.
- Interface: The device features a three-wire serial interface that is compatible with SPI, QSPI™, MICROWIRE™, and DSP interface standards, facilitating easy integration into a variety of system designs.
- Power Efficiency: With a low power operation, the AD5622BKSZ-2500RL7 is optimized for power-sensitive applications, helping to extend the life of battery-powered devices.
- Accuracy: The DAC provides high accuracy with its on-chip output buffer and a low temperature coefficient, ensuring reliable performance across diverse operating conditions.
- Supply Voltage: It operates from a single 2.7V to 5.5V supply, making it versatile for both 3V and 5V logic systems.
